With over 65 years of experience, Titletown Manufacturing is a trusted provider of high-quality metalworking, machining, and fabrication solutions for clients across the country. We prioritize on-time delivery, competitive pricing, and exceptional customer service. We are looking for a
CNC Mill Machinist
that is ready to contribute to our legacy of excellence.
Key Responsibilities
Precision Machining:
Operate state-of-the‑art Mazak VMC, HMC, and 5‑axis machines to produce high‑tolerance parts.
Programming Expertise:
Develop and optimize CNC programs using G‑code or CAM software.
Setup and Optimization:
Set up and adjust machine tools, fixtures, and tooling to maximize efficiency.
Quality Assuranceb> Inspect parts using precise measuring instruments to ensure they meet stringent quality standards.
Continuous Improvement:
Identify and implement innovative solutions to improve processes and reduce costs.
Safety First:
Adhere to strict safety protocols and maintain a clean and organized work environment.
Ideal Candidate
Proven Experience:
Minimum of 1 year of hands‑on CNC machining experience.
Technical Proficiency:
Strong understanding of GD&T, blueprint reading, and machining processes.
Skilled Operator:
Proficiency in operating CNC machines, setting up tools, and using measuring instruments.
Problem‑Solver:
Ability to troubleshoot machine issues and implement effective solutions.
Team Player:
Collaborative mindset and willingness to work as part of a team.
Detail‑Oriented:
Meticulous attention to detail to ensure accuracy and quality.
